Requirements
  • At least 3-5 years of experience managing complex, cross-functional projects or workstreams, with demonstrated ownership of planning, execution, risk management, and delivery against defined goals in a matrixed environment.
  • A Bachelor’s degree or equivalent combination of education and relevant experience.
  • Must reside in the United Kingdom.
  • Strong ability to manage complex workflows, improve processes, and use insights to inform decisions, solve problems, and drive measurable outcomes.
  • Proven ability to build trusted relationships, collaborate cross-functionally, and communicate effectively with both internal teams and external partners.
  • Strong working knowledge of project management methodologies and tools.
  • Ability to apply appropriate structure, judgement, and continuous improvement in a fast-paced environment.
  • Experience working with university or external partners, preferably within education or online programme management, with the ability to support stakeholders through change and operational readiness.
Responsibilities
  • Develop and maintain the end-to-end implementation plan for new partner and programme launches, covering milestones, dependencies, critical paths, readiness criteria and transition into business-as-usual operations.
  • Support the Implementation Lead and Partnership Director by coordinating cross-functional delivery across Risepoint and university teams and ensuring deliverables, owners, timelines and dependencies are clear and aligned.
  • Maintain project controls, including project plans, RAID and decision logs, and provide visibility of project health, launch readiness, and areas requiring intervention.
  • Proactively drive actions and resolve dependencies, escalating material risks or issues appropriately, and routing strategic or commercial matters to the Partnership Director.
  • Coordinate launch documentation, readiness checkpoints, go-live planning, final approvals and handover into business-as-usual operations.
  • Use technology, automation and AI-enabled tools where appropriate to improve project visibility, reporting, documentation and decision-making.
  • Provide operational support for assigned partners after launch, working with the Partnership Director and functional teams to align on partner needs and coordinate deliverables.
  • Produce and maintain regular partner and programme reporting and documentation covering partner status, operational metrics, recommendations and insights, and programme changes.
  • Act as a central coordination point for cross-functional operational matters, clarifying ownership, connecting stakeholders and progressing issues through to resolution.
  • Support portfolio and new programme scoping as needed, working with the Partnership Director.
  • Use AI-enabled tools and technology to automate and simplify the partner management process.
  • Facilitate lessons-learned reviews after launches and significant operational changes, converting insights into improvements to future delivery.
  • Promote consistent project and operational management practices across internal teams through practical guidance, templates, and knowledge sharing.

Risepoint develops economically viable degree programs for higher education institutions and supports enrollment through integrated call center and admissions services. It designs engaging courses across healthcare, technology, education, and business using emerging technologies and university partnerships. Its offering combines curriculum development, scholarship and merit programs, and multi-channel outreach to prospective students, all within one coordinated framework. The goal is to expand access to higher education and drive institutional growth by delivering practical, scalable solutions that improve program quality and enrollment.
